Anyone know of any songs/parts of songs that sound like Wildhearts tracks?

Ones I am aware of are -

Drenched in Blood by TurboNegro = chorus similar to JUST IN LUST
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=0JLbnLI5T3A

Stories by Therapy? = Riff pinched from SHAME ON ME
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=flDRlrsK1cI

Snakedriver by Jesus and Mary Chain = Sounds like PISSJOY (think WH song came after)
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=frMcFDL4Tn8

Sometime to Return by Soul Asylum = I think I read somewhere Ginger saying the WH stole a riff from this track but I can't hear it.
http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=8HRA_9MxO3k

Horse Called War by Pride and Glory = CHANNEL BOP riff at start.

At the tail end of 2005, in the lull between the Scarborough gig and Valor... coming out, Trudi was informed by Twinkle (he's gothbotherer on here) that there was a band on Myspace called Active M (don't bother looking - they're gone now) who had a song that we might be interested in hearing. Trudi had a listen, was duly shocked and stunned, and dropped it onto the LiST for us to get our teeth into.

After a few of us joined their messageboard and pointed out the similarities, they firstly denied all prior knowledge of the WH; called it coincidence, and promptly booted anyone who tried to mention it again. Their first response to someone posting a link to Weekend being:

"had to delete that, The Active M song has already been recorded, and yes it is gettign a release, and yes it will be featured on MTV next year.

So I'll not have any attempts at 'prior' knowledge being established on these forums." [sic]


The 'prior knowledge' defence becomes less than convincing when faced with the evidence that a) One of the two songwriters used to play in a band called Urge, and b) he mentions Plan A, Backyard Babies and The Yo-Yo's in the same post on their board - it's difficult to not at least brush up against The Wildhearts when you're circling that close.

Shortly after, their site began to experience 'technical difficulties' and 'data loss' and was locked down, only to resurface with the only data lost being any and all references to a song called Let Me Down 2047. The song was swiftly removed from their Myspace player too, fortunately not before a quick thinking Listee grabbed a copy of it for, erm, 'evidence'.

More correspondence took place, culminating in a message from their management stating:

"Thnaks for letting us know, we are investigating this, and as it turns out, some of the melody for this song was in fact written by a former member of the band. If it is that close, that people believe it to be a medley, then it will be changed. But we really need to get in touch with the former stonehead guitarist, and find out just what is was that he one on. But rest assured, it will be changed." [sic, again]

So now it wasn't written by the two songwriters in the band who had claimed it, but the stoner who had left. Hmmm? :? :roll:

Then Valor... came out, and we didn't care any more.
